怎么用excel建效用函数

怎么用excel建效用函数

在Excel中构建效用函数的方法包括:定义目标、选择适当的效用函数类型、收集相关数据、创建模型、验证和调整模型。

在Excel中创建效用函数的关键步骤是选择适当的效用函数类型。效用函数用于量化决策者对不同选择的偏好,常见的类型包括线性效用函数、对数效用函数、指数效用函数等。选择适当的效用函数类型可以更准确地反映决策者的偏好。例如,线性效用函数适用于决策者对每个单位增量的价值评价相等的情况,而对数效用函数适用于决策者对每个单位增量的评价呈递减趋势的情况。选择正确的效用函数类型可以帮助决策者更准确地评估不同选择的相对价值。

一、定义效用函数的目标

创建效用函数的第一步是明确其目标。效用函数通常用于帮助决策者在面对多种选择时做出理性选择。它通过量化每种选择的效用值,使得决策者能够比较不同选择的相对价值。明确目标可以帮助你选择合适的模型和数据,从而提高效用函数的准确性。

在定义目标时,你需要考虑以下几个方面:

  1. 决策背景:明确你在什么情境下需要使用效用函数。例如,你可能需要在投资决策中评估不同投资组合的效用,或者在产品开发中比较不同设计方案的效用。

  2. 决策者偏好:了解决策者对不同选择的偏好。例如,决策者可能对风险较高的投资组合有较高的效用,或者对成本较低的设计方案有较高的效用。

  3. 评估标准:确定你将使用哪些标准来评估不同选择的效用。例如,你可能会考虑成本、收益、风险等因素。

二、选择适当的效用函数类型

选择适当的效用函数类型是创建效用函数的关键步骤。不同类型的效用函数适用于不同的决策情境。常见的效用函数类型包括:

  1. 线性效用函数:适用于决策者对每个单位增量的价值评价相等的情况。例如,如果决策者对每增加一单位收益的评价是相等的,那么可以使用线性效用函数。

  2. 对数效用函数:适用于决策者对每个单位增量的评价呈递减趋势的情况。例如,如果决策者对每增加一单位收益的评价逐渐减小,那么可以使用对数效用函数。

  3. 指数效用函数:适用于决策者对每个单位增量的评价呈递增趋势的情况。例如,如果决策者对每增加一单位收益的评价逐渐增加,那么可以使用指数效用函数。

  4. 非线性效用函数:适用于决策者对不同选择的评价具有复杂关系的情况。例如,如果决策者对不同选择的评价受到多个因素的影响,可以使用非线性效用函数。

三、收集相关数据

在选择适当的效用函数类型后,你需要收集相关数据来构建效用函数。数据的质量和数量将直接影响效用函数的准确性。在收集数据时,你可以考虑以下几个方面:

  1. 数据来源:确定数据的来源。例如,你可以从历史记录、市场调研、实验结果等渠道获取数据。

  2. 数据类型:确定数据的类型。例如,你可以收集定量数据(如收益、成本)或定性数据(如用户满意度、风险评估)。

  3. 数据处理:对收集到的数据进行处理。例如,你可以对数据进行归一化处理,以便在构建效用函数时进行比较。

四、创建效用函数模型

在收集到足够的数据后,你可以在Excel中创建效用函数模型。以下是创建效用函数模型的具体步骤:

  1. 数据输入:将收集到的数据输入到Excel中。你可以使用Excel的表格功能来组织和管理数据。

  2. 效用函数公式:根据选择的效用函数类型,编写效用函数的公式。例如,如果你选择了线性效用函数,可以使用线性公式(如=SUMPRODUCT(权重范围, 数据范围))来计算效用值。

  3. 参数调整:根据决策者的偏好调整效用函数的参数。例如,你可以调整权重以反映决策者对不同选择的重视程度。

  4. 效用值计算:使用效用函数公式计算每个选择的效用值。你可以使用Excel的自动计算功能来快速得到结果。

五、验证和调整模型

在创建效用函数模型后,你需要对模型进行验证和调整,以确保其准确性。在验证和调整模型时,你可以考虑以下几个方面:

  1. 模型验证:通过比较模型计算的效用值与实际情况,验证模型的准确性。例如,你可以将模型计算的效用值与历史数据进行比较,看看是否符合预期。

  2. 参数调整:根据验证结果调整模型的参数。例如,如果模型计算的效用值与实际情况不符,可以调整权重或其他参数。

  3. 模型优化:通过反复验证和调整,优化模型的性能。例如,你可以使用Excel的优化工具(如Solver)来找到最优参数组合,从而提高模型的准确性。

六、应用效用函数

在验证和调整模型后,你可以将效用函数应用到实际决策中。以下是应用效用函数的具体步骤:

  1. 选择评估:使用效用函数评估不同选择的效用值。例如,你可以将不同投资组合的收益、风险等数据输入到模型中,计算每个投资组合的效用值。

  2. 决策支持:根据效用值做出决策。例如,你可以选择效用值最高的投资组合,作为最佳选择。

  3. 持续监测:在实际应用中持续监测效用函数的表现。例如,你可以定期更新数据,重新计算效用值,以确保决策的准确性。

通过以上步骤,你可以在Excel中构建和应用效用函数,从而帮助决策者在面对多种选择时做出理性决策。

相关问答FAQs:

1. 如何在Excel中使用效用函数?

效用函数是Excel中的一种特殊函数,用于计算和评估不同选择的效用。要在Excel中使用效用函数,您可以按照以下步骤操作:

  • 在Excel的工作表中选择一个空白单元格。
  • 输入“=”符号,然后输入效用函数的名称,如“UTIL”或“EFFECT”。
  • 在括号内输入相关的参数,例如,输入不同选择的效用值或成本。
  • 按下回车键,Excel会自动计算并显示效用函数的结果。

2. 如何使用Excel中的效用函数进行决策分析?

Excel中的效用函数可以用于决策分析,帮助您在不同选择之间进行评估和决策。以下是一些步骤来使用效用函数进行决策分析:

  • 确定不同选择的效用值或成本,并将其列出。
  • 在Excel中创建一个效用函数,将每个选择的效用值或成本作为参数输入。
  • 根据效用函数的结果,比较不同选择的效用值,选择具有最高效用值的选项作为最佳决策。

3. 如何在Excel中使用效用函数进行风险分析?

Excel中的效用函数也可以用于风险分析,帮助您考虑不同选择的风险和潜在回报。以下是一些步骤来使用效用函数进行风险分析:

  • 确定每个选择的效用值和相应的概率,并将其列出。
  • 在Excel中创建一个效用函数,将每个选择的效用值和相应的概率作为参数输入。
  • 根据效用函数的结果,计算每个选择的期望效用。
  • 比较不同选择的期望效用,选择具有最高期望效用的选项作为最佳决策。

希望以上解答对您有帮助,如果还有其他问题,请随时提问。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4318870

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部